Technical Specifications
Drawings
Documents
Certifications
Accessories
Technotes
With display False
Voltage type for actuating AC
Rated operating voltage Ue 200 V
Rated control supply voltage at AC 50 Hz 100 V
Rated control supply voltage at AC 60 Hz 100 V
Controller rating 140 A
Continuous duty power structure heat dissipation 420 W
Overload current for line connected devices 47 A
Overload current for delta connected devices 82 A
Controller type SMC-50
Trip classes 5...30
Trip current rating 118% of motor FLC
Base power draw from control module with heat sink fan 75 W @ 24V DC
DV/DT protection RC snubber network
Repetitive peak inverse voltage rating 1400V per UL/CSA/NEMA for power circuit
Operating frequency 47...63 Hz or DC for control power
Rated impulse voltage 6000V per IEC for power circuit
Dielectric withstand 2500V per IEC for power circuit
Line connected motor current Normal/standard duty: 47...140A @ 400/415/460V AC, 3-phase
Delta connected motor current Normal/standard duty: 82...242A @ 400/415/460V AC, 3-phase
Transient protection Metal oxide varistors: 220 J
Insulation voltage Rated 500V per IEC for power circuit
Line connected motor power Normal/standard duty: 40...100Hp @ 460V AC, 60 Hz, 3-phase
Delta connected motor power Normal/standard duty: 75...200Hp @ 460V AC, 60 Hz, 3-phase
High capacity available fault current, max 65kA @ 600V, typical current 400 A time delay Class J or Class L fuse for inside delta connected motors
Utilization category MG 1 per UL/CSA/NEMA for normal duty
Option power adder 5VA @ 100...240V AC, 150-SM6 (for each option installed, add to base power to obtain total power requirement)
Standard controller feature Torque control
Standard available fault current, max 18kA @ 600V, typical current 700 A non-time delay fuse for inside delta connected motors
Optional controller feature Param configuration/progming tools
Integrated motor overload protection True
Short circuit protection device performance (SCPD) type Type 1
Control power ride through 22 ms for control power
Control module battery type CR 2032 for control power
Overload type Electronic - using I2t algorithm
Output current, max 300mA @ 24V DC supply (terminals 8 and 12) for control power
Degree of protection (IP) IP00
Shock Opsal: 15 G
Width Line/wye: 609.6 mm
Depth Line/wye: 304.8 mm
Height Line/wye: 762 mm
Power terminal lugs One 10.5 mm (0.41 in) diam hole per power pole
Vibration Opsal: 1.0 G peak, 0.15 mm (0.006 in) displacement
Function Single direction
Power terminal markings NEMA, CENELEC EN50 012
Control terminals ClAing yoke connection, M3 screw clA
Storage and transportation temperature -25 °C
Rated surrounding temperature range without derating -20 °C
Humidity 5...95% (noncondensing)
Protection against electrical shock IP2X (with optional terminal cover) per IEC
EMC emission levels Radiated emissions: Class A (per EN 60947-4-2)
EMC immunity levels Surge transient per EN 60947-4-2
Altitude 2000 m (6560 ft) without derating, for ops above 2000...7000 m (6560...22965 ft) maximum, refer to Thermal Wizard
Pollution degree 2
Mounting orientation Vertical
Atmospheric protection ANSI/ISA - 71.04-2013, class G3 environment
Operating ambient temperature 40 to 65 °C (104 to 149 °F) (refer to thermal wizard)
Number of poles 3
Horizontal clearance, min 0 cm
Vertical clearance, min 15 cm
Enclosure Open type
Metal parts Plated brass, copper or steel
Control modules Thermoset and thermoplastic moldings
Power poles Heatsink hockey puck thyristor modular design
